You should receive several interviews from your Texas schools. You can apply to any OOS schools on your list but you should be aware that 1,400 Texas applicants matriculate at Texas MD schools and only 215 to OOS MD schools. Most schools are aware of this and are less likely to interview Texas applicants since they assume they will attend a Texas school. Exceptions would be those who attended undergraduate school in a state, URM, legacies, veterans. The newer schools such as Seton Hall, NOVA MD, Quinnipiac, Oakland Beaumont and Western Michigan may be worth applying to as well as Tulane.
